Degree: Master of Education in Educational Science (with two teaching subjects)
Start: You can begin this programme in the winter or summer semester.
Duration: The programme consists of 4 semesters of full-time study.
Language of instruction:
The language of instruction is German. Some courses are held in English. International applicants must provide proof their German language skills.
Admission:
Entry to this Master of Education degree programme requires a completed Bachelor's degree in the two teaching subjects as well as successful completion of the Teacher Training Profile (Profil Lehramt) offered by the RUB Optionalbereich or an equivalent qualification from another programme or university. Admission to the programme is possible in both the winter and summer semester. However, there are subject-specific prerequisites that must be met. The Master of Education Educational Science offers interdisciplinary preparation for the future professional field of teachers by integrating professional knowledge and opportunities for reflection on school as an institution, developments in the educational system, criteria of good teaching, prerequisites and effects of teacher behaviour, etc. The programme imparts basic knowledge in school pedagogy, sociology, philosophical-anthropology and teaching and learning psychology, and builds on the Teacher Training Profile in the Optionalbereich of the Bachelor’s programme. You will acquire the skills that are necessary for the development of professional competence in the areas of teaching, educating, innovating and assessing. Emphasis is placed on knowledge that is important for planning, implementing and reflecting on teaching. The content focuses on the topics of dealing with diversity and digitality in the context of teaching and learning processes. You will be able to set your own focal points of interest during the programme, especially in the compulsory elective area.
Teaching and learning takes place in small seminars, practical tutorials and lectures. This provides a good working atmosphere and opportunities for intensive exchange between students and lecturers. In some modules it is possible to choose the format of the end of module examination yourself.
In this Master’s degree programme, fundamental reflections on teaching and learning and educational processes, from the perspective of educational science, are combined with study elements directly related to the professional field and teaching methods. You will be given opportunities to develop an individual profile predominantly in the compulsory elective area.
In various modules, the genesis, structures, special features and characteristics of the German education system are reflected upon, as are issues related to planning and supervision of school-based teaching and learning processes for diverse learning groups. You will have opportunities to develop an individual profile in the section of the programme that offers modules in sociology, philosophical-anthropology and teaching-psychology. Special attention is paid to the use of digital media in teaching and learning.
The Master of Education degree programme Educational Science prepares students for the teaching profession at Gymnasien (grammar schools) and Gesamtschulen (comprehensive schools) in North Rhine-Westphalia. After successfully completing the programme, you can begin your teacher training. In addition to this career path, which is clearly oriented towards the teaching profession, there are also opportunities for working in educational institutions and organisations, in social services or in business. In addition, university and non-university research offers attractive employment opportunities as well as the possibility of a doctorate.
